what is the widest tire you can fit on a 318is front and rear?
Im thinking 17's but have no idea for width
and what series tire would I put with 17's: 40, 45, 50?
something to fill the gap nicely, I also plan to lower the car
so to keep that in mind with tire profile. thanks in advance eh!

Good wheel size would be somewhere in the 17x7.5-17x8.5 range, all around. As far as tires, stock M3 wheels (non staggered) are 17x7.5 with 235/40/27 rubber.

so something along the lines of 17x7.5 235/40's on the rear and 17x7.5 225/40s on the front? and its a 5x120 lug pattern correct?, and another question what offset would I want to have with a 7.5 rim or would I have to worry about it, or just keep with stock rim offset?

Lug pattern is 5x120
On a 17x7.5" wheel, I would not go wider than a 235, and that's pushing it. You can easily run 225/45s though.
on a 17x8.5" wheel, I ran 255/40 in the rear with no problems (on DSIIs).
Currently I'm running 225/45 front, 245/40 rear.
Ive got 235/45/17's up front which did rub slightly on the inside on full lock, i fitted some 5mm spacer plates which has cured that though. on the rear ive got 255/40/17's which also rub very slightly on the plastic arch liner if you drive it hard.
Im thinking 225/45/17's for the front when i replace them shorty and 245/40/17's for them rear when i wear them out.

Ive got 225/45's on 17x7.5 et 38 rims and they fit with no issues. With 7.5 rims an offset of 35-40 will work
